About Edward D. Houde

Edward D. Houde is a scholar working on Aquatic Science,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Global and Planetary Change, having authored 102 papers that have together received 6.5k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Marine and fisheries research (75 papers), Fish Ecology and Management Studies (51 papers) and Marine Bivalve and Aquaculture Studies (25 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Nature and Landscape Conservation (3.5k citations), Aquatic Science (1.8k citations) and Global and Planetary Change (4.5k citations). Edward D. Houde has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Australia and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Elizabeth W. North, Edward S. Rutherford, David H. Secor, James H. Cowan, Jennifer E. Purcell, Mary Beth Decker, Sukgeun Jung, Michael R. Roman, Tamara A. Shiganova and Timothy E. Essington.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, BioScience and Marine Ecology Progress Series.
